Nurture Sprouts into Sturdy Young Trees

Once emergence begins, prioritize light and gentle watering. If seedlings stretch or lean, increase light exposure gradually rather than making sudden changes. Water when the top layer of soil begins to dry, aiming for even moisture. Thin crowded seedlings early so the survivors develop thicker stems and stronger root structure. terra cotta pot hangers Consider a light, balanced fertilizer only after the plants have produced a few true leaves; apply at a low rate to avoid salt buildup. Rotate containers occasionally to encourage straight, even growth and keep leaf edges from curling due to uneven light.
